VirtualBox

Changeset 40247 in vbox for trunk/src/VBox/VMM/include


Ignore:
Timestamp:
Feb 24, 2012 12:59:44 PM (13 years ago)
Author:
vboxsync
Message:

IEM: Completed FPU instruction starting with 0xdb. Fixed build break from previous commit.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/VBox/VMM/include/IEMInternal.h

    r40244 r40247  
    810810typedef FNIEMAIMPLFPUR80FSW *PFNIEMAIMPLFPUR80FSW;
    811811FNIEMAIMPLFPUR80FSW         iemAImpl_fcom_r80_by_r80;
     812FNIEMAIMPLFPUR80FSW         iemAImpl_fucom_r80_by_r80;
    812813
    813814typedef IEM_DECL_IMPL_TYPE(void, FNIEMAIMPLFPUR80UNARY,(PCX86FXSTATE pFpuState, PIEMFPURESULT pFpuRes, PCRTFLOAT80U pr80Val));
     
    848849/** @name FPU operations taking a 32-bit signed integer argument
    849850 * @{  */
    850 typedef IEM_DECL_IMPL_TYPE(void, FNIEMAIMPLFPUS32OUT,(PCX86FXSTATE pFpuState, uint16_t *pu16FSW,
     851typedef IEM_DECL_IMPL_TYPE(void, FNIEMAIMPLFPUI32OUT,(PCX86FXSTATE pFpuState, uint16_t *pu16FSW,
    851852                                                     int32_t *pi32Dst, PCRTFLOAT80U pr80Value));
    852 typedef FNIEMAIMPLFPUS32OUT *PFNIEMAIMPLFPUS32OUT;
    853 
    854 FNIEMAIMPLFPUS32OUT iemAImpl_fpu_r80_to_i32;
    855 
     853typedef FNIEMAIMPLFPUI32OUT *PFNIEMAIMPLFPUI32OUT;
     854
     855FNIEMAIMPLFPUI32OUT iemAImpl_fpu_r80_to_i32;
     856
     857typedef IEM_DECL_IMPL_TYPE(void, FNIEMAIMPLFPUI32,(PCX86FXSTATE pFpuState, PIEMFPURESULT pFpuRes,
     858                                                   PCRTFLOAT80U pr80Val1, int32_t const *pi32Val2));
     859typedef FNIEMAIMPLFPUI32    *PFNIEMAIMPLFPUI32;
     860
     861FNIEMAIMPLFPUI32    iemAImpl_fiadd_r80_by_i32;
     862FNIEMAIMPLFPUI32    iemAImpl_fimul_r80_by_i32;
     863FNIEMAIMPLFPUI32    iemAImpl_fisub_r80_by_i32;
     864FNIEMAIMPLFPUI32    iemAImpl_fisubr_r80_by_i32;
     865FNIEMAIMPLFPUI32    iemAImpl_fidiv_r80_by_i32;
     866FNIEMAIMPLFPUI32    iemAImpl_fidivr_r80_by_i32;
     867
     868IEM_DECL_IMPL_DEF(void, iemAImpl_ficom_r80_by_i32,(PCX86FXSTATE pFpuState, uint16_t *pu16Fsw,
     869                                                   PCRTFLOAT80U pr80Val1, int32_t const *pi322Val2));
    856870/** @}  */
    857871
Note: See TracChangeset for help on using the changeset viewer.

© 2024 Oracle Support Privacy / Do Not Sell My Info Terms of Use Trademark Policy Automated Access Etiquette